Output 3da4b6600f78e204aefd12a99f514eb253d8b3ac8b2e79e81fc0c14e593101ad:0

value
6214851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a98e4d9e81bb961c6029bee22fe61cd63663967b OP_EQUAL
address
3H9YbMzaQ5UV1BaXchi61iGkjp5sUWhPVR
transaction
3da4b6600f78e204aefd12a99f514eb253d8b3ac8b2e79e81fc0c14e593101ad
spent
true